When reticulate initializes Python in current session, it also prepends env's python executable to PATH and that's why Sys.which("python") points to that location. And this is expected behaviour. You just need to make sure this [r-reticulate env] is also where you install your required packages to. And you could also do it from R through ... You can create a virtual environment to install packages, say it's called "python_environment" Then you can installed packages You may also want to check what virtual environments are there, and the path to a particular environment. To use a environment in your code, include use_virtualenv("python_environment",required = T)
